Output 6231e78b9534779f609d1213eb7a9faa31539b3c1c6e2f832d1c08bce14d24e6:8

value
38459794026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dc4afb2f80231f54b1ad944dca5a6a7afbafa07 OP_EQUAL
address
MGSxhGx9dnA9wRSxNzfuXDLWBnsmUGo65Z
transaction
6231e78b9534779f609d1213eb7a9faa31539b3c1c6e2f832d1c08bce14d24e6
spent
true